What affects the price

When you look into SBA financing, the total cost isn't one flat fee. Several variables shift the numbers. Your credit history and how long you have been running your business carry the most weight. Banks also look closely at your collateral and the specific cash flow of your operation. Loan size is another major factor, as larger amounts often come with different structures than smaller working capital requests.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

What is an SBA loan?

An SBA loan is a business loan that is partially guaranteed by the U.S. Small Business Administration. This guarantee encourages lenders to provide financing to small businesses that might otherwise have difficulty securing traditional loans. SBA loans can be used for a wide variety of business purposes, including startup costs, expansion, equipment purchases, and working capital. They are a vital resource for small business development.

What is the SBA $10,000 grant?

While specific grant opportunities can exist for certain situations, like disaster relief or targeted economic initiatives, most SBA funding involves loans that require repayment. It's important to distinguish between loans and grants.

What is the easiest SBA loan to get for a Fayetteville startup?

For startups in Fayetteville, the SBA 7(a) loan program is often the most versatile and frequently used due to its broad eligibility for various business needs. While no SBA loan is entirely 'easy,' this program offers significant flexibility. The SBA Express loan can provide a faster approval process for smaller amounts but still requires a robust application.
